Top Nutritional Supplements That Support Busy Lifestyles
Here are some key supplements that can help bolster your nutrition when meal prepping isn’t an option:
- Multivitamins: A daily multivitamin covers a broad range of vitamins and minerals. It acts as a nutritional safety net to prevent deficiencies and support overall health.
- Vitamin D: Many people have low vitamin D levels, especially if they spend most time indoors. Vitamin D strengthens bones and immune function, making it a crucial supplement.
- Omega-3 Fatty Acids: These essential fats support heart health, brain function, and reduce inflammation. Fish oil or algal oil supplements are a great way to get your daily dose.
- Protein Powders: When you can’t whip up a protein-rich meal, protein powders (whey, pea, or soy) can quickly boost your intake. They also help maintain muscle mass and keep you feeling full longer.
- Magnesium: This mineral supports muscle and nerve function while helping reduce stress. Busy, tired people often have lower magnesium levels.
- Probiotics: Healthy gut bacteria are essential for digestion and immune health. Probiotics aid in maintaining a balanced gut microbiome, especially when diet lacks variety.

Key Factors to Evaluate When Choosing Nutritional Supplements
When you’re short on time, supplements should be convenient yet effective. Here are the important aspects to look for:
- Quality and Purity: Choose supplements that are made from high-quality ingredients and have undergone third-party testing. This ensures that you’re consuming a safe product free from harmful additives or contaminants.
- Bioavailability: The ability of your body to absorb and use the nutrients is essential. Look for supplements that include forms of vitamins and minerals known for better absorption. For instance, methylated B vitamins or chelated minerals often offer superior bioavailability.
- Comprehensive Formulas: Multi-nutrient supplements can save you time by providing a broad spectrum of vitamins and minerals in one dose. This is ideal if you need general nutritional support and aren’t targeting a specific deficiency.
- Specific Health Goals: Pick supplements aligned with your personal health goals. Whether it’s boosting immunity, improving digestion, enhancing energy levels, or supporting joint health, targeted formulations will provide more relevant benefits.
- Ease of Use: Busy lifestyles demand simplicity. Choose supplements that fit seamlessly into your routine, such as easy-to-swallow capsules, gummies, or powders that can be mixed into drinks. Those with minimal dosing schedules are preferable to avoid complexity.
